    Step 1: Close All League Processes

    Alright, let's get down to business. The first step in uninstalling League is making sure all related processes are closed. You don't want any lingering processes causing issues during the uninstallation.

    How to Close League Processes

    Here's how you can do it:

    • Task Manager: Press Ctrl + Shift + Esc to open Task Manager.
    • Find League Processes: Look for any processes related to League of Legends, such as "LeagueClient.exe" or "RiotClientServices.exe".
    • End Tasks: Right-click on each process and select "End Task".

    By closing these processes, you ensure a smoother uninstallation process. Trust me, you don’t want any hiccups when you’re trying to get rid of the game.

    Step 2: Uninstall from Control Panel

    Now that all processes are closed, it's time to head over to the Control Panel to start the uninstallation. This is the most straightforward method and works for most users.

    Uninstalling Through Control Panel

    Here’s what you need to do:

    • Open Control Panel: You can search for it in the Start menu or use the Windows search bar.
    • Go to Programs: Navigate to "Programs and Features" or "Uninstall a Program".
    • Select League of Legends: Find League of Legends in the list of installed programs.
    • Click Uninstall: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the uninstallation.

    Once you're done, your system will be free of the main League files. But wait, there's more!

    Step 3: Delete Remaining Files

    Even after uninstalling through Control Panel, some files might still linger on your system. These are usually cache files, temporary files, or leftover settings. Let’s clean those up.

    Finding and Deleting Leftover Files

    Here are some common places to check:

    • User Folder: Navigate to `C:\Users\[YourUsername]\AppData\Local\Riot Games` and delete any folders related to League.
    • Program Files: Check `C:\Program Files\Riot Games` and delete any remaining folders.
    • Documents: Sometimes, League stores files in the Documents folder. Make sure to check there as well.

    Deleting these files ensures your system is completely free of League-related data. Plus, it gives you that satisfying feeling of a clean PC.

    Step 4: Clear Cache and Temp Files

    Cache and temporary files can also take up space and affect your system's performance. Clearing them out is a good practice, especially after uninstalling a large game like League.

    Clearing Cache and Temp Files

    Here’s how you can do it:

    • Temp Folder: Press Windows + R, type `%temp%`, and delete all files in the folder.
    • AppData: Navigate to `C:\Users\[YourUsername]\AppData\Local\Temp` and delete any League-related files.
    • Browser Cache: If you use the Riot Client for updates, clearing your browser cache might help too.

    With all these files gone, your PC will feel lighter and faster. Trust me, you’ll notice the difference.

    Step 5: Use Third-Party Tools

    If you want to make sure every trace of League is gone, you can use third-party tools like CCleaner or Revo Uninstaller. These tools are designed to remove leftover files and registry entries.

    Using CCleaner

    Here’s a quick guide:

    • Download and Install: Get CCleaner from their official website.
    • Run the Tool: Open CCleaner and go to the "Uninstall" tab.
    • Select League: Find League of Legends in the list and click "Run Uninstaller".
    • Clean Registry: After uninstalling, go to the "Registry" tab and scan for any leftover entries.

    Using a tool like CCleaner ensures a thorough cleanup, leaving no trace of League on your system.

    FAQ About Uninstalling League

    Here are some frequently asked questions about uninstalling League:

    • Will I lose my account if I uninstall League? No, your account will remain intact. You can always reinstall and log back in.
    • Can I keep my skins after uninstalling? Yes, your skins and progress are saved on the server, so they'll be there when you reinstall.
    • Will uninstalling improve my PC's performance? It can, especially if you have limited storage or a slower system.
